1. In a recording system including a magnetic transducer assembly, the improvement comprising:

  • a, means for transporting a recording medium over said magnetic transducer assembly, said assembly having a magnetic transducing element located thereon,b, means, external to said magnetic transducer assembly, for guiding said recording medium at nominal wrap angles relative to said magnetic transducing element,c, said magnetic transducer assembly further comprisingan arcuate surface extending in the direction of said medium'"'"'s motion, andhaving two slots therein, said slots dividing said arcuate surface into a first outrigger, a central land for containing said magnetic transducing element at the apex thereon, and a second outrigger, wherein 1, the edges of said slots prevent entrainment of air between said medium and said magnetic transducing element, 2, said outriggers so position said medium as to maintain said nominal wrap angles substantially independent of variations in said means for guiding, and 3, said arcuate surface being so shaped that said recording medium continues to exert a constant pressure across said surface as said surface wears, whereby said surface maintains a constant area profile.
